I once assisted a colleague in measuring the earthing of the building where I worked. He had a three-point measuring device. I imagined this diagram.
The 4 ohm resistor is the connection to the earthing that needs to be checked.
The other two resistors are actually stakes driven into the ground at a distance of at least 15m between them and the earthing.
The electrical resistances of the two stakes driven into the ground do not necessarily have to be 0 ohms. We are interested in the resistance of the building's grounding.
In this case (we assume 4 ohms), the voltage on the millivoltmeter is 4 mV at a current consumption of 1 mA. According to Ohm's law R = U / I ( 4 ohm = 4 mV / 1 mA).
The measurement voltage can be less than 100V.
